The Technology Behind Location Detection
When you ask where am I located right now google leverages multiple technologies to answer instantly. The Global Positioning System (GPS) provides primary location data outdoors, while Assisted GPS (A-GPS) speeds up the process by using network information. For indoor or urban environments where satellite signals weaken, devices rely on Wi-Fi positioning and Bluetooth beacons to determine your precise location within meters.
How Browsers Access Your Position
Web browsers request permission to access the Navigator Geolocation API when a site asks for your location. This API retrieves data from the device's location provider and returns latitude and longitude coordinates to the browser. These coordinates are then sent to Google's servers, which match them against mapping data to display your position on an interactive map interface.
Privacy Considerations and Controls
Location tracking raises important privacy considerations that users must understand. Every device has specific settings that control when and how location data is shared with applications and websites. You can manage these permissions through your device settings to disable location services entirely or to grant access only to specific trusted applications.
Managing Location Permissions
Review location permissions for individual apps in your device settings
Use browser-specific settings to control website access to location data
Enable "Ask next time" or "While using the app" instead of "Always" when possible
Regularly clear location history if you are concerned about data retention
Accuracy and Limitations of Location Services
The precision of "where am I located right now google" results varies based on several environmental factors. Dense urban areas with tall buildings can cause signal reflection, reducing GPS accuracy to several meters. Open outdoor environments typically provide the most precise readings, while indoor locations may require Wi-Fi positioning to determine approximate coordinates.

Alternative Methods for Determining Location
If browser location services are unavailable or disabled, several alternative methods exist to approximate your position. IP geolocation provides a general location based on your internet service provider's regional data, though this method offers significantly less precision than GPS. The Future of Location Technology
Advancements in sensor technology and machine learning continue to improve location accuracy and reliability. Indoor positioning systems using ultra-wideband technology are emerging to provide precise navigation within buildings. As privacy concerns grow, decentralized location verification systems are being developed to give users more control over their geographic data while maintaining functionality.
